# Customize Models
twang's avatar
twang committed
2

3
We basically categorize model components into 6 types:
twang's avatar
twang committed
4

5
6
7
8
9
10
- encoder: Including voxel encoder and middle encoder used in voxel-based methods before backbone, e.g., `HardVFE` and `PointPillarsScatter`.
- backbone: Usually an FCN network to extract feature maps, e.g., `ResNet`, `SECOND`.
- neck: The component between backbones and heads, e.g., `FPN`, `SECONDFPN`.
- head: The component for specific tasks, e.g., `bbox prediction` and `mask prediction`.
- RoI extractor: The part for extracting RoI features from feature maps, e.g., `H3DRoIHead` and `PartAggregationROIHead`.
- loss: The component in heads for calculating losses, e.g., `FocalLoss`, `L1Loss`, and `GHMLoss`.

### Add a new loss
twang's avatar
twang committed
575

576
577
578
Assume you want to add a new loss as `MyLoss` for bounding box regression.
To add a new loss function, the users need to implement it in `mmdet3d/models/losses/my_loss.py`.
The decorator `weighted_loss` enables the loss to be weighted for each element.
twang's avatar
twang committed
579
580
581
582

```python
import torch
import torch.nn as nn
583
from mmdet.models.losses.utils import weighted_loss
twang's avatar
twang committed
584

585
from mmdet3d.registry import MODELS
586

twang's avatar
twang committed
587
588
589
590
591
592
593

@weighted_loss
def my_loss(pred, target):
    assert pred.size() == target.size() and target.numel() > 0
    loss = torch.abs(pred - target)
    return loss

594

595
@MODELS.register_module()
twang's avatar
twang committed
596
597
598
599
600
601
602
603
604
605
606
607
608
609
610
611
612
613
614
615
616
617
618
619
620
621
622
623
624
625
626
class MyLoss(nn.Module):

    def __init__(self, reduction='mean', loss_weight=1.0):
        super(MyLoss, self).__init__()
        self.reduction = reduction
        self.loss_weight = loss_weight

    def forward(self,
                pred,
                target,
                weight=None,
                avg_factor=None,
                reduction_override=None):
        assert reduction_override in (None, 'none', 'mean', 'sum')
        reduction = (
            reduction_override if reduction_override else self.reduction)
        loss_bbox = self.loss_weight * my_loss(
            pred, target, weight, reduction=reduction, avg_factor=avg_factor)
        return loss_bbox
```

Then the users need to add it in the `mmdet3d/models/losses/__init__.py`.

```python
from .my_loss import MyLoss, my_loss
```

Alternatively, you can add

```python
custom_imports=dict(
627
628
    imports=['mmdet3d.models.losses.my_loss'],
    allow_failed_imports=False)
twang's avatar
twang committed
629
630
631
632
```

to the config file and achieve the same goal.

633
634
To use it, users should modify the `loss_xxx` field.
Since `MyLoss` is for regression, you need to modify the `loss_bbox` field in the head.
twang's avatar
twang committed
635
636

```python
637
loss_bbox=dict(type='MyLoss', loss_weight=1.0)
twang's avatar
twang committed
638
```
